What determines home position?
The CNC Controller is a software Program called Mach 3 and provides for controlling all the movements and associated commands. The CNC controller (Mach) does not know a "practical" Machine Reference Point to work from, thus, the controllers “0,0,0” is somewhat meaningless and has unlimited movement capability. When the controller is turned on it monitors axis movement starting from Mach's “0,0,0” value for each axis and displays the absolute movement using Machine Coordinates.
Machine Zero is a fixed point within the physical machine travel limits and does not normally change. It is typically called Machine Reference point, machine zero, or simply "Home" Position. Machine zero can be located / defined anywhere by the user. Usually it is located to provide for full available machine travel usage.
